At its core, a tube bender works by applying force to a pipe or tube in a regulated means to ensure that it complies with a wanted radius or angle. The exact bending technique depends upon the machine's style and planned usage, but the goal is constantly the very same: develop a smooth bend while maintaining the structural stability of the product. Tubes and pipelines can be found in many sizes, thicknesses, and materials, including steel, stainless-steel, light weight aluminum, copper, and other alloys, and each one behaves in a different way under stress. A properly designed pipe bending machine takes these variables right into account and permits drivers to generate constant bends with very little deformation such as flattening, wrinkling, or breaking. This is especially essential in markets that need limited tolerances, because even tiny inconsistencies can bring about setting up issues or decreased product efficiency.

Because it provides substantial force and control, a hydraulic pipe bending machine is commonly chosen for heavy-duty applications. Hydraulic systems are qualified of taking care of thicker-walled pipelines and bigger sizes that would be impossible or tough to flex manually or with lighter equipment. The hydraulic mechanism gives smooth and effective movement, making it suitable for workshops that require trustworthy bending efficiency across a series of products. One of the most significant advantages of a hydraulic pipe bending machine is the equilibrium it provides between stamina and affordability. Compared with advanced automated systems, it can be a functional remedy for businesses that need durable bending capacity without a significant financial investment in full electronic automation. Operators can generally accomplish reliable repeatability, especially when the machine includes adjustable dies and angle settings that assist keep consistency across multiple pieces.

For business that need even greater precision and efficiency, a CNC pipe bending machine represents a major step onward. CNC, or computer system numerical control, allows the bending procedure to be set with precise specs, decreasing the demand for hands-on adjustment and boosting repeatability from one component to the next. With a CNC pipe bending machine, customers can input bend angles, distances, rotations, and series into a digital user interface, which after that controls the machine's activities with a high degree of precision. This is particularly useful in sectors producing intricate elements with numerous bends, where small variants can create pricey rework. The automation offered by CNC systems not just improves high quality yet likewise aids decrease labor requirements, reduce arrangement time, and rise overall throughput. In several production settings, this combination of accuracy and efficiency makes CNC bending an attractive selection for both customized production and high-volume output.

An automatic pipe bending machine takes effectiveness an action further by enhancing the bending procedure as much as possible. Depending on the arrangement, automatic systems can feed the pipe, placement it, flex it, and in some cases even cut or discharge it with marginal human intervention. Automatic pipe bending machine systems are typically incorporated right into production lines, enabling makers to fulfill demanding schedules and large order quantities while preserving uniform item top quality.

Another essential consideration is the quality of the finished bend. Badly performed bending can compromise a pipe, reduce flow performance, or produce aesthetic issues that make the item inappropriate for expert use. A reliable pipe bending machine helps protect against these concerns by managing the bend span and supporting the pipe throughout the creating process.

Upkeep and machine arrangement likewise play a significant role in the efficiency of any kind of pipe bender or tube bender. Keeping the bending surfaces tidy and effectively lubricated minimizes wear and protects against defects in the pipe material. In method, the finest bending end results come from the combination of good devices, appropriate upkeep, and knowledgeable operation.
